The Paint Program provides free paint and supplies to eligible Kansas City, Mo., homeowners.

All labor is to be accomplished or provided by the homeowner.
The house must prepared for painting before a voucher can be issued. City staff will perform an onsite inspection of the property.

Approved applicants have their choice of standard, in-store paint colors. No color matching is done and applicants may not pay extra to upgrade paint.

Paint Program income guidelines


People in household
Maximum annual income
One
$39,500
Two
$45,150
Three
$50,800
Four
$56,400
Five
$60,950
Six
$65,450
Seven
$69,950
Eight
$74,450

 

Total income is calculated from all resources and is based on gross pay — before taxes and expenses are deducted.
